189 8069 5689

html5如何布局

HTML5布局通常使用语义化标签(如header、footer、section等)结合CSS样式进行。可以使用Flexbox或Grid系统实现响应式设计,提高页面布局的灵活性和可维护性。

HTML5 布局

创新互联坚持“要么做到,要么别承诺”的工作理念,服务领域包括:成都网站设计、网站建设、企业官网、英文网站、手机端网站、网站推广等服务,满足客户于互联网时代的调兵山网站设计、移动媒体设计的需求,帮助企业找到有效的互联网解决方案。努力成为您成熟可靠的网络建设合作伙伴!

HTML5提供了多种布局技术,包括传统的表格布局、CSS布局以及新的Flexbox和Grid布局,以下是这些布局技术的详细说明:

1. 表格布局

表格布局是最早的布局技术之一,它使用

元素来创建表格,并通过
等元素定义行和单元格,虽然表格布局在现代网页设计中不再常用,但在某些特定情况下仍然有用。

示例代码:

单元格1 单元格2
单元格3 单元格4

2. CSS 布局

CSS布局是一种更灵活的布局方式,它使用CSS属性来控制元素的定位和大小,常见的CSS布局技术包括浮动布局和定位布局。

2.1 浮动布局

浮动布局使用float属性将元素浮动到其容器的左侧或右侧,通过设置元素的宽度和浮动属性,可以实现多列布局。

示例代码:


内容1
内容2

2.2 定位布局

定位布局使用position属性将元素相对于其正常位置进行定位,通过设置元素的定位类型(如relativeabsolutefixed)和偏移量,可以实现精确的布局控制。

示例代码:


内容

3. Flexbox 布局

Flexbox布局是一种更先进的布局方式,它提供了更加灵活和强大的布局控制,通过设置容器的display属性为flex,可以启用Flexbox布局,可以使用各种Flexbox属性来控制子元素的排列和大小。

示例代码:


内容1
内容2

4. Grid 布局

Grid布局是最新的布局方式,它提供了二维网格布局的能力,通过设置容器的display属性为grid,可以启用Grid布局,可以使用各种Grid属性来控制行、列和区域的划分以及子元素的定位。

示例代码:


内容1
内容2

相关问题与解答

Q1: 什么是响应式布局?如何实现响应式布局?

A1: 响应式布局是一种能够适应不同设备屏幕尺寸的布局方式,实现响应式布局通常需要使用媒体查询(Media Queries)来根据屏幕尺寸调整样式,可以使用不同的CSS样式规则针对不同的屏幕宽度进行布局调整。

Q2: Flexbox布局和Grid布局有什么区别?

A2: Flexbox布局主要用于一维布局,可以方便地控制子元素在主轴和交叉轴上的排列和大小,而Grid布局用于二维布局,可以同时控制行和列的划分以及子元素的定位。


网站题目:html5如何布局
文章路径:http://cdxtjz.cn/article/cocechd.html

联系我们

您好HELLO!
感谢您来到成都网站建设公司,若您有合作意向,请您为我们留言或使用以下方式联系我们, 我们将尽快给你回复,并为您提供真诚的设计服务,谢谢。
  • 电话:028- 86922220 18980695689
  • 商务合作邮箱:631063699@qq.com
  • 合作QQ: 532337155
  • 成都网站设计地址:成都市青羊区锣锅巷31号五金站写字楼6楼

小谭建站工作室

成都小谭网站建设公司拥有多年以上互联网从业经验的团队,始终保持务实的风格,以"帮助客户成功"为已任,专注于提供对客户有价值的服务。 我们已为众企业及上市公司提供专业的网站建设服务。我们不只是一家网站建设的网络公司;我们对营销、技术、管理都有自己独特见解,小谭建站采取“创意+综合+营销”一体化的方式为您提供更专业的服务!

小谭观点

相对传统的成都网站建设公司而言,小谭是互联网中的网站品牌策划,我们精于企业品牌与互联网相结合的整体战略服务。
我们始终认为,网站必须注入企业基因,真正使网站成为企业vi的一部分,让整个网站品牌策划体系变的深入而持久。